Your yearly chance of being a victim of vehicle theft in South El Monte is about 1 in 151.
Vehicle Theft costs the average South El Monte resident about $102 per year.
Crime Grade's vehicle theft map shows the safest places in South El Monte in green. The most dangerous areas in South El Monte are in red, with moderately safe areas in yellow. Crime rates on the map are weighted by the type and severity of the crime.
The F grade means the rate of vehicle theft is much higher than the average US city. South El Monte is in the 1st percentile for safety, meaning 99% of cities are safer and 1% of cities are more dangerous. This analysis applies to South El Monte's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by cities.
The rate of vehicle theft in South El Monte is 6.611 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in South El Monte generally consider the southeast part of the city to be the safest.
Your chance of being a victim of vehicle theft in South El Monte may be as high as 1 in 110 in the southwest ne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 187 in the southeast part of the city.
By a simple count ignoring population, more vehicle theft occurs in the northwest parts of South El Monte, CA: about 49 per year. The southwest part of South El Monte has fewer cases of vehicle theft with only 0 in a typical year.
The chart below compares the vehicle theft rate in South El Monte to the California state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.
| South El Monte, CA: | 6.611 |
|---|---|
| California: | 4.671 |
| USA: | 2.785 |
Considering only the vehicle theft rate, South El Monte is less safe than the California state average and less safe than the national average.
